Types of Human Hair Bangs:

The myriad of human hair bang options caters to every face shape, hair texture, and personal preference.

  • Full Bangs: These bangs extend across the entire forehead, creating a sleek and sophisticated look. They are typically recommended for individuals with oval or round face shapes.
  • Side Bangs: Sweeping across one side of the forehead, side bangs offer a flattering and versatile option. They can conceal a high forehead or add a touch of asymmetry to the face.
  • Arched Bangs: Gently curving upwards from the center, arched bangs create a soft and feminine frame around the eyes. They are ideal for those with wider foreheads.
  • Wispy Bangs: Thin and delicate, wispy bangs add a touch of ethereal beauty to the face. They are perfect for those who prefer a more natural and effortless look.
  • Blunt Bangs: Cut straight across the forehead, blunt bangs create a bold and edgy statement. They are best suited for individuals with strong facial features and thick hair.

Expert Styling Tips and Tricks:

Achieving the perfect bang look requires a combination of technique and experimentation. Here are some tips from professional stylists:

  • Determine Your Face Shape: Identify your face shape to choose the most flattering bang style. Oval faces can accommodate any type of bangs, while round faces benefit from side or wispy bangs, square faces from arched bangs, and diamond faces from blunt bangs.
  • Consider Your Hair Texture: Bangs should complement your hair texture. Fine hair requires wispy or layered bangs, while thick hair can handle blunt or full bangs.
  • Use the Right Tools: Invest in high-quality hair shears and a wide-tooth comb to avoid split ends and breakage.
  • Section Accurately: Divide your hair into sections to ensure precise cutting and layering.
  • Cut Dry: Always cut bangs when your hair is dry to avoid overcutting.
  • Start Gradually: Trim your bangs incrementally, starting with the longest length possible, until you achieve the desired shape.
  • Style with Products: Use a volumizing mousse or texturizing spray to enhance the volume and definition of your bangs.

Effective Strategies for Maintaining Bangs:

To keep your bangs looking their best, follow these maintenance strategies:

  1. Regular Trims: Trim your bangs every 2-3 weeks to remove split ends and maintain their shape.
  2. Wash Gently: Wash your bangs with a gentle shampoo and conditioner, and avoid over-washing to prevent dryness and damage.
  3. Avoid Heat Styling: Excessive heat styling can damage your bangs. If you must use heat, apply a heat protectant spray first.
  4. Use Dry Shampoo: Dry shampoo absorbs excess oil, keeping your bangs fresh and voluminous between washes.
  5. Protect from Moisture: Cover your bangs with a scarf or hat when exposed to rain or humidity to prevent frizz.
